Your patch removes the blktrace debugfs dir:

do_blk_trace_setup()

-       dir = debugfs_lookup(buts->name, blk_debugfs_root);
-       if (!dir)
-               bt->dir = dir = debugfs_create_dir(buts->name, blk_debugfs_root);
-

Then create blktrace attributes under the dir of q->debugfs_dir.

However, buts->name could be one partition device name, but
q->debugfs_dir has to be disk name.

This change is visible to blktrace utilities.
